Topic 1 Information Spaces
An Iinformation Space is a conceptual framework or tool for studying how knowledge and information are codified, abstracted and diffused through a social system. We define IS as a type of information design in which representations of information objects are situated in a principled space, where location and direction have meaning, so that mapping and navigation become possible. An Information Space is also the total result of the semantic activity of the humanity, "the world of names and titles", conjugated to the ontological world.
Topic 2 Makerspaces in Libraries
In a library makerspace or maker program, people of varying ages can work together, alone, or with library staff on creative projects. These spaces often give community members access to tools, technology, and social connections that may not be easily accessible otherwise. The goal of a makerspace is to allow students to learn through direct experimentation and from each other. Library makerspaces do not require specified areas; a pre-existing space can be temporarily modified (or "made") to better suit the needs of participants, so it is more about the intentions of the makers than about the qualities of the space itself.
